5. Operation and Configuration
3. Automatic analysis is conducted
This screen is shown during the automatic analysis.
4. Result of the automatic analysis
The tooth to be analyzed (green frame) and the three shade guide
teeth as well as their orientation (inicisal edge to cervical edge or
incisal edge to incisal edge) are automatically recognized. The soft-
ware compares the tooth to be analyzed with the reference teeth.
The result of the shade analysis is shown directly on the tooth to be
analyzed as well as on the right side of the screen (shade B1 in this
example).
5. Conducting a manual analysis
The position of the manual analysis section can be selected by
pressing the [Manual] button. The blue rectangle can be moved on
the touch screen with a finger.
The manual analysis can be started by pressing the green button.
As an option, the position of the reference areas can be changed by
pressing the [Position] button.
6. Result of the manual analysis
The manual analysis section is compared with the three shade guide
teeth. The designation of the shade guide tooth that is most similar
to the section to be manually analyzed, is shown as the result.
The right side of the screen shows the values of the analysis in a
graphic diagram:
L –> Brightness
B, A –> Saturation
The blue square indicates the value for the tooth to be analyzed.
Additionally, the values for the three reference teeth are indicated.
The manual analysis can be conducted any number of times.
You can toggle between the automatic result and the manual result
with the arrow keys.
Please refer to the specialized literature for further information about the Lab colour space.
